‘I’ll prioritise staff’ welfare’, Ibas says, pronounces receipt of Rivers allocation

The newly appointed sole administrator of Rivers State Ibok-Ete Ibas has confirmed the receipt of the withheld Federal Account Allocation Committee (FAAC) for the state.

Talking at a gathering with the members of the Nigeria Union of Native Authorities Workers (NULGE)  on Friday, March 21, Ibas stated the funds have been launched to the state.

Recall {that a} Federal Excessive Court docket had barred the Central {Bank} of Nigeria and the nation’s Accountant Common of the Federation from releasing the state’s statutory allocation from the federal account.

Nevertheless, following the suspension of Governor Fubara and different elected officers within the state, the Lawyer Common of the Federation and minister of justice, Lateef Fagbemi assured that funds could be launched to Ibas for the operating of the state.

At his assembly with NULGE officers, Ibas stated it’s unexplainable that residents are usually not having fun with the advantages of the oil-rich state.

He additionally promised to prioritise the welfare and challenges of staff within the state.

“I really feel the ache of the employees,” Ibas stated.
